A lot of cars today use key fobs that can lock and unlock doors and start the car. Typically, replacing a standard fob requires an appointment at the dealership, which charges depending on the make of your vehicle.
But Consumer Reports reveals some simple tricks to save you money. Here's how:
Battery
If your key fob isn't working the first thing you should do is change the battery. These tiny devices that have taken the place of traditional keys have a lot more going on in them than just buttons to unlock and lock your car. They emit a sequence of signals based on many times you press them. This signal is then sent to a receiver within the car, and it locks or unlocks it. Fobs aren't impervious to damage, however -- like any gadget that spends the majority of its life jostling around in your pockets and purse, they can stop working when they age.
If you're fortunate, your dealer will sell batteries for replacement keys that are compatible with your car. If not, you can find them in a variety of auto parts stores, and at big-box retailers. You'll usually want a CR2032 button cell battery, which ranges from $2-4 American for a set of two. To prevent damaging the electronic circuit board, you'll need to remove the old battery from your key fob and replace it with a new one.
Some of the latest fobs include a tiny key that can be pulled out in the event that your keys aren't working to open the door or start the car. This is a useful feature, but it could be risky for those who frequently lose their keys. Some people use a wireless remote locking system that relies upon an RFID chip that is embedded in the key fob. If you're having trouble with this, you'll need to contact your car's manufacturer to determine if the chip can be reset, or call a locksmith if needed.
You might be able to do the programming yourself if it is possible to purchase a replacement key at an amount you are comfortable with. This is typically a less expensive option than buying a new key from a dealer. However, be warned that not all aftermarket replacement key fobs can be used with your vehicle, and that most require specialized equipment for programming.
Programming
Modern cars are usually equipped with electronic key fobs which allow you to unlock and start the car remotely. If you lose yours or require a new one you might be in a position to program an alternative yourself. Instructions are typically available on the internet. The exact procedure will depend on the model of your vehicle. Some owner's manuals also include specific programming instructions. Make sure your key fob has new batteries before you attempt to reprogramme it. These are cheap and simple to replace, but an exhausted battery can interfere with the process. It is also a good idea to shut all doors, as even one door that is left open could impact how well the fob works.
To reprogram a key fob switch off your car and take the original key from the ignition. Press the lock button on the new fob within a predetermined time period, typically 10-30 seconds. The car may respond by cycling the locks or switching on the lights, or emitting a chime to confirm the fob is programmed. Repeat this process for any additional keys you'd like to include in your vehicle's system.
This reprogramming method is only applicable on cars that use the exact same technology. If your car uses a different key fob, or has an ignition key that is distinct and requires specific programming. This can only be done by an authorized dealer.
You can save money by hiring an auto locksmith. A lot of dealerships charge a flat rate for this service. They have the equipment to complete the work at less than what you'd spend at a dealership. They might even be able to travel to your location to do the work.
Ask the dealer about the service will cost and if they have a guarantee. Examine your warranty or auto club membership or insurance policy to determine whether they will cover lost fobs. If you've established a good working relationship with your mechanic, they might even inform you of the cost of this service before you make an appointment.

Locksmiths
If your key fob has been lost, you will need to engage a professional to replace it. It may not be as expensive as you think, especially if your key fob comes with a smart feature, like remote start or locking that is automatic.
Most modern cars have smart keys that are designed to stop theft by sending unique security codes each time a button is press. These codes aren't stored on the fob itself but rather in an embedded chip which communicates with the vehicle in order to unlock doors and then start it. Because of this additional layer of security, it's only locksmiths who are licensed or dealership technicians who have the tools and know-how to reprogram replacements for these kinds of keys.
You may be able to purchase a new keyfob through a hardware store or locksmith that specializes in car security for less money than you would pay if you went through the dealer. But, you'll most likely need to pay an expert to program the fob, which could require the same equipment that the dealership employs.
Some automakers offer instructions for programming your own fob in their user's guides or online. The steps aren't easy and you may require another key fob to complete the procedure. It is advisable for both the tenants and owners to have two key fobs that work before they lose one.
If your car has an old-fashioned key shank in addition to the smart key that you can purchase a spare key at a key or hardware cutting shop for a reasonable price in the event that the metal key isn't lost together with the fob. Fobs that have a transponder component on both the key shank as well as the fob are likely to require a professional to program however, which could increase the cost of a replacement car key if you need to have more than one spare or if the key needs to be replaced.
